Problem

Existing reversing gears for external venetian blinds are difficult to adjust for different slat widths and angles of rotation, especially when installed, as the position adjustment device is often inaccessible from the installation position, leading to incomplete closure and reduced privacy, particularly above ground floor levels.

Innovation Solution

The design includes an adjustment access opening on the housing base allowing external access to the position adjustment device, enabling easy adjustment of the rotation angle range without disassembling the reversing gear, with features like a U-shaped header for better encapsulation and a locking mechanism for secure adjustment.

AI summary

The reverse gear has a winder (3) that is incorporated around a rotary axis co-rotating around a winding shaft, where a winding section is provided for rolling and unrolling a lift tape (2). A rotating rod holder is incorporated axially next to the winding section co-rotatable on the winder. A position adjusting device is actuated from outside of a housing (1), where one of stoppers of a stopper assembly is arranged on an adjusting element. The adjusting element is placed on a housing wall section. An independent claim is included for a building opening shading device, particularly a venetian blind.
